SFC vs. SCC

SFC ranked #-1 and SCC ranked #-1 in national university ranking. The following statements compare St. Francis College and Stone Child College with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• SFC's tuition ($27,570) is more expensive than SCC ($3,610).
  • SCC's students to faculty ratio (11 to 1) is lower than SFC (13 to 1).
  • SFC (3,552 students) is larger than SCC (261 students) with more enrolled students.
  • SFC ($17,187) has higher amount of financial aid than SCC ($8,875).
  • SFC's graduation rate (52%) is higher than SCC (33%).
